Rain gutter installation services involve the process of adding or replacing gutters on a property to effectively manage rainwater runoff. This typically includes assessing the property's roofline, selecting appropriate gutter styles and materials, and securely installing the gutters to ensure proper drainage. Proper installation helps prevent water from pooling around the foundation, causing potential structural issues, and protects exterior walls from water damage. Local contractors experienced in gutter installation can evaluate a home's specific needs and recommend solutions that fit the property's design and the homeowner’s preferences.

One of the primary problems that rain gutter installation addresses is water damage caused by improper or inadequate drainage. Without functioning gutters, rainwater can cascade down walls, seep into the foundation, or cause erosion in the landscaping. Over time, this can lead to costly repairs, including cracked foundations, mold growth, and damaged siding. Installing high-quality gutters helps direct water away from the house, reducing these risks and maintaining the property's integrity. The overview below groups typical Rain Gutters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- fixing leaks, minor clogs, or damaged sections typically costs between $150 and $400, depending on the extent of the work.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more extensive fixes.

Full Gutter Replacement - replacing existing gutters with new systems usually 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 for most homes. Larger or more complex properties can see costs exceeding $4,000, though these are less common.

Gutter Installation for New Construction - installing gutters on new builds generally costs between $2,000 and $5,000, depending on the size of the property and the type of gutters chosen. Many projects fall into the middle to upper part of this range.

High-End Custom Gutter Systems - specialty or decorative gutters can cost $5,000 or more, especially for large or intricate designs. While these are less common, local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are rain gutters used for? Rain gutters are installed to direct rainwater away from the foundation, walls, and landscaping of a property, helping to prevent water damage and erosion.

What types of rain gutters are commonly available? Common options include seamless aluminum, vinyl, steel, and copper gutters,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.

How do I know if my gutters need replacement or repair? Signs include frequent clogging, leaks, sagging, or visible rust and corrosion, indicating that gutters may require repair or replacement by a local contractor.

What is involved in the rain gutter installation process? Installation typically involves measuring, selecting appropriate materials, attaching brackets, and securing the gutters to ensure proper drainage and functionality.
